55  /***
56   * A BlockingWorkerQueue is attached to a QueueWorker. Any thread can add
57   * work to the queue. The BlockingWorkerQueue, which extends Thread, blocks
58   * waiting for work to arrive. When work arrives it will be dequeued and
59   * passed down to the QueueWorker for processing.
60   * <p>
61   * The owner can use <code>close</code> to gracefully shutdown the thread.
62   *
63   * @version     $Revision: 1.4 $ $Date: 2003/08/07 13:33:12 $
64   * @author      <a href="mailto:jima@exolab.org">Jim Alateras</a>
65   */
66  public class BlockingWorkerQueue
67      extends Thread {
68  
69      /***
70       * This is the runnable that will perform the work
71       */
72      private QueueWorker _worker = null;
73  
74      /***
75       * The list is used to queue work
76       */
77      private LinkedList _queue = new LinkedList();
78  
79      /***
80       * If this is set to true then we must close the worker queue
81       */
82      private boolean _closed = false;
83  
84  
85      /***
86       * Construct a blocking worker queue and attahc to the specified
87       * queue worker. Make the thread a deamon thread.
88       *
89       * @param name - the name of the thread
90       * @param worker - the queue worker attached to this queue
91       */
92      public BlockingWorkerQueue(String name, QueueWorker worker) {
93          super("BWQ:" + name);
94          _worker = worker;
95          this.setDaemon(true);
96      }
97  
98      /***
99       * Add some work to the end of the queue
100      *
101      * @param work - add this piece of work
102      */
103     public void add(Object object) {
104         synchronized (_queue) {
105             _queue.addLast(object);
106             _queue.notifyAll();
107         }
108     }
109 
110     /***
111      * This method is called once the thread has started. It basically loops
112      * forever removing work from the queue and passing it to the runnable.
113      * <p>
114      * Calling <code>close</code> on this object will terminate it.
115      */
116     public void run() {
117         while (!_closed) {
118             Object work = null;
119 
120             synchronized (_queue) {
121                 // if there are no messages in the queue then block
122                 if (_queue.size() == 0) {
123                     try {
124                         _queue.wait();
125                     } catch (InterruptedException exception) {
126                         // ignore the exception;
127                     }
128                     continue;
129                 }
130 
131                 // if we get this far then there is something in the queue.
132                 // Remove it and hand it to the worker
133                 work = _queue.removeFirst();
134             }
135 
136             if (work != null) {
137                 _worker.execute(work);
138             }
139         }
140     }
141 
142     /***
143      * Return the number of entries still on the queue
144      *
145      * @size int
146      */
147     public int size() {
148         return _queue.size();
149     }
150 
151     /***
152      * Close this worker queue
153      */
154     public void close() {
155         _closed = true;
156         interrupt();
157     }
158 
159 }
